Understanding the Canadian Digital Gaming Ecosystem

Canada’s online gambling industry is notable for its staggered yet aggressive adoption of mobile technology. According to recent reports from the Canadian Gaming Association, over 70% of Canadian players prefer engaging via mobile devices, underscoring a clear consumer trend toward portability and convenience. Provincial regulators, including Ontario’s iGaming market, have set standards that emphasize responsible gaming, data security, and transparency—all of which are integrated into the latest mobile casino solutions.

The Competitive Edge of Dedicated Mobile Casino Applications

Unlike solely browser-based platforms, dedicated casino apps offer several advantages that align with industry best practices and consumer demands:

  • Enhanced User Experience: Native apps provide smoother graphics, quicker load times, and intuitive interfaces tailored to user needs.
  • Offline Accessibility: Certain features remain accessible without constant internet connectivity, enhancing engagement.
  • Push Notifications: Custom alerts promote user retention and inform players of new games, promotions, or responsible gaming tools.
  • Security and Compliance: Apps can incorporate biometric login, SSL encryption, and compliance with provincial regulations more effectively than web portals.

Integrating Responsible Gaming and Security in Mobile Apps

Modern Canadian casino apps prioritize responsible gambling through features like real-time deposit limits, session timers, and educational resources. Security measures, including biometric authentication and advanced encryption, are standards that bolster user trust and meet provincial regulatory requirements. For operators, embedding these features within the app is not merely a compliance measure but a core component of sustainable business practice.
